推荐阅读:
[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024
[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E
[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务
[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台
本文主要介绍了在Ubuntu系统下安装和配置Elasticsearch的详细步骤,解决了Ubuntu无法安装essential依赖的问题。通过逐步指导,帮助用户顺利完成Elasticsearch的安装,以满足数据处理和搜索需求。
本文目录导读:
随着大数据时代的到来,Elasticsearch作为一种强大的搜索引擎,被广泛应用于日志分析、全文检索、实时监控等多个领域,本文将详细介绍如何在Ubuntu系统下安装和配置Elasticsearch,帮助您快速搭建属于自己的搜索平台。
安装前的准备工作
1、更新系统
在安装Elasticsearch之前,首先需要确保您的Ubuntu系统是最新的,打开终端,执行以下命令:
sudo apt-get update sudo apt-get upgrade
2、安装Java环境
Elasticsearch是基于Java开发的,因此需要安装Java环境,可以使用OpenJDK,执行以下命令安装:
sudo apt-get install openjdk-8-jdk
安装完成后,可以通过以下命令检查Java版本:
java -version
安装Elasticsearch
1、下载Elasticsearch
前往Elasticsearch的官方网站(https://www.elastic.co/cn/elasticsearch/),下载最新版本的Elasticsearch,本文以7.10.1版本为例。
2、解压安装包
将下载的Elasticsearch安装包移动到指定的目录,然后解压:
sudo mv elasticsearch-7.10.1.tar.gz /usr/local/ cd /usr/local/ sudo tar -zxvf elasticsearch-7.10.1.tar.gz
3、配置Elasticsearch
进入Elasticsearch目录,修改配置文件elasticsearch.yml
:
cd elasticsearch-7.10.1/ sudo vi config/elasticsearch.yml
修改以下配置:
cluster.name: my-elasticsearch node.name: node-1 network.host: 0.0.0.0 discovery.seed_hosts: ["localhost:9300"] cluster.initial_master_nodes: ["node-1"]
4、启动Elasticsearch
在Elasticsearch目录下,执行以下命令启动Elasticsearch:
bin/elasticsearch
启动后,可以通过访问http://localhost:9200/
来检查Elasticsearch是否成功启动。
三、安装Elasticsearch-head插件
Elasticsearch-head是一个浏览器端的Elasticsearch集群管理工具,可以方便地查看集群状态、索引数据等。
1、下载Elasticsearch-head
前往Elasticsearch-head的GitHub页面(https://github.com/mobz/elasticsearch-head),下载最新版本的Elasticsearch-head。
2、解压安装包
将下载的Elasticsearch-head安装包移动到指定的目录,然后解压:
sudo mv elasticsearch-head.tar.gz /usr/local/ cd /usr/local/ sudo tar -zxvf elasticsearch-head.tar.gz
3、启动Elasticsearch-head
进入Elasticsearch-head目录,执行以下命令启动:
cd elasticsearch-head/ npm install npm run start
启动后,在浏览器中访问http://localhost:9100/
,即可看到Elasticsearch-head的界面。
四、安装Elasticsearch-kibana插件
Elasticsearch-kibana是一个用于可视化Elasticsearch数据的工具,可以与Elasticsearch集群无缝集成。
1、下载Elasticsearch-kibana
前往Elasticsearch-kibana的官方网站(https://www.elastic.co/cn/kibana/),下载最新版本的Elasticsearch-kibana。
2、解压安装包
将下载的Elasticsearch-kibana安装包移动到指定的目录,然后解压:
sudo mv kibana-7.10.1-linux-x86_64.tar.gz /usr/local/ cd /usr/local/ sudo tar -zxvf kibana-7.10.1-linux-x86_64.tar.gz
3、配置Elasticsearch-kibana
进入Elasticsearch-kibana目录,修改配置文件kibana.yml
:
cd kibana-7.10.1-linux-x86_64/ sudo vi config/kibana.yml
修改以下配置:
server.host: "localhost" elasticsearch.hosts: ["http://localhost:9200"]
4、启动Elasticsearch-kibana
在Elasticsearch-kibana目录下,执行以下命令启动:
bin/kibana
启动后,在浏览器中访问http://localhost:5601/
,即可看到Elasticsearch-kibana的界面。
本文详细介绍了在Ubuntu系统下安装和配置Elasticsearch、Elasticsearch-head和Elasticsearch-kibana的方法,通过这些工具,您可以轻松地管理和可视化Elasticsearch集群中的数据,为您的项目提供强大的搜索功能。
相关关键词:
Ubuntu, Elasticsearch, 安装, 配置, Java, OpenJDK, elasticsearch.yml, elasticsearch-head, elasticsearch-kibana, 集群管理, 数据可视化, 搜索引擎, 大数据, 日志分析, 全文检索, 实时监控, Linux, 服务器, 索引, 查询, 分析, 节点, 分片, 集群状态, 插件, 界面, 浏览器, 端口, 启动, 停止, 优化, 性能, 安全, 权限, 用户, 认证, 授权, 节点发现, 集群配置, 监控, 报警, 数据库, SQL, NoSQL, MapReduce, 分布式, 高可用, 负载均衡, 缓存, 搜索算法, 搜索引擎优化, 搜索引擎排名, 搜索引擎推广, 搜索引擎营销
本文标签属性:
Ubuntu:ubuntu启动后黑屏
Elasticsearch安装配置:elasticsearch安装配置windows
Ubuntu Elasticsearch 安装:ubuntu安装stress